JavaScript is required to for searching.
탐색 링크 건너뛰기
인쇄 보기 종료
Oracle Solaris 11.1에서 서비스 위치 프로토콜 서비스 관리     Oracle Solaris 11.1 Information Library (한국어)
search filter icon
search icon

문서 정보

머리말

1.  SLP(개요)

2.  SLP 계획 및 사용으로 설정(작업)

3.  SLP 관리(작업)

SLP 등록 정보 구성

SLP 구성 파일: 기본 요소

구성 등록 정보

주석 행 및 표기법

SLP 구성 변경 방법

DA 알림 및 검색 빈도 수정

UA 및 SA를 정적으로 구성된 DA로 제한

UA 및 SA를 정적으로 구성된 DA로 제한하는 방법

다이얼 업 네트워크에 대한 DA 검색 구성

다이얼 업 네트워크에 대한 DA 검색을 구성하는 방법

자주 분할하는 경우를 위한 DA 하트비트 구성

자주 분할하는 경우를 위한 DA 하트비트를 구성하는 방법

네트워크 혼잡 줄이기

다른 네트워크 매체, 토폴로지 또는 구성 수용

SA 재등록 줄이기

SA 재등록을 줄이는 방법

멀티캐스트 활성 시간 등록 정보 구성

멀티캐스트 활성 시간 등록 정보를 구성하는 방법

패킷 크기 구성

패킷 크기를 구성하는 방법

브로드캐스트 전용 경로 지정 구성

브로드캐스트 전용 경로 지정을 구성하는 방법

SLP 검색 요청에 대한 시간 초과 수정

기본 시간 초과 변경

기본 시간 초과를 변경하는 방법

임의 대기 한도 구성

임의 대기 한도를 구성하는 방법

범위 배포

범위 구성 시기

범위 구성 시 고려 사항

범위를 구성하는 방법

DA 배포

SLP DA를 배포하는 이유

DA 배포 시기

DA를 배포하는 방법

DA 배치 위치

로드 균형 조정을 위한 다중 DA 배치

SLP 및 멀티홈

SLP에 대한 멀티홈 구성

경로가 지정되지 않은 다중 네트워크 인터페이스 구성 시기

경로가 지정되지 않은 다중 네트워크 인터페이스 구성(작업 맵)

net.slp.interfaces 등록 정보 구성

net.slp.interfaces 등록 정보를 구성하는 방법

멀티홈 호스트에서 프록시 알림

DA 배치 및 범위 이름 지정

경로가 지정되지 않은 다중 네트워크 인터페이스 구성 시 고려 사항

4.  레거시 서비스 통합

5.  SLP(참조)

색인

범위 배포

범위를 사용하면 사용자의 논리적, 물리적 및 관리 그룹을 기반으로 하는 서비스를 프로비전할 수 있습니다. 범위를 사용하여 서비스 알림에 대한 액세스를 관리할 수 있습니다.

net.slp.useScopes 등록 정보를 사용하여 범위를 만듭니다. 예를 들어, 다음과 같이 호스트의 /etc/inet/slp.conf 파일에서 newscope라고 하는 새 범위를 추가합니다.

net.slp.useScopes=newscope

예를 들어, 조직의 6동 건물 2층 남쪽 홀의 끝에 있는 프린터 및 팩스와 같이 네트워크로 연결된 장치를 위한 공간이 있을 수 있습니다. 이러한 장치는 2층의 모든 사람이 사용할 수 있도록 하거나 특정 부서의 구성원만 사용하도록 제한할 수도 있습니다. 범위는 이러한 장치의 서비스 알림에 대한 액세스를 프로비전하는 방법을 제공합니다.

장치가 단일 부서 전용인 경우 부서 이름(예: mktg)으로 범위를 만들 수 있습니다. 다른 부서에 속한 장치는 다른 범위 이름을 사용하여 구성할 수 있습니다.

다른 시나리오에서 부서가 분산될 수 있습니다. 예를 들어, 기계 엔지니어링 및 CAD/CAM 부서가 1층과 2층으로 나뉠 수 있습니다. 그러나 같은 범위에 장치를 지정하여 두 층 모두의 호스트에 2층 기계를 제공할 수 있습니다. 네트워크 및 사용자에 맞는 방법으로 범위를 배포할 수 있습니다.


주 - 특정 범위가 있는 UA는 실제로 다른 범위에 알려진 서비스의 사용으로부터 보호되지 않습니다. 범위 구성은 UA가 감지하는 서비스 알림만 제어합니다. 서비스는 모든 액세스 제어 제한 실행을 위한 것입니다.


범위 구성 시기

SLP는 어떠한 범위 구성 없이도 적절히 작동할 수 있습니다. Oracle Solaris 동작 환경에서 SLP의 기본 범위는 default입니다. 범위가 구성되지 않은 경우 default가 모든 SLP 메시지의 범위입니다.

다음과 같은 경우에 범위를 구성할 수 있습니다.

첫번째 경우의 예는 다이얼 업 네트워크에 대한 DA 검색 구성에 나와 있습니다. 두번째 예는 조직이 두 건물로 나뉘어 있고 한 건물의 사용자를 해당 건물의 로컬 서비스에 액세스하도록 하려는 경우에 해당합니다. B2 범위를 사용하여 2동 건물의 사용자를 구성하는 동안 B1 범위를 사용하여 1동 건물의 사용자를 구성할 수 있습니다.

범위 구성 시 고려 사항

slpd.conf 파일의 net.slp.useScopes 등록 정보를 수정하는 경우 호스트의 모든 에이전트에 대한 범위를 구성합니다. 호스트가 SA를 실행 중이거나 DA로 작동 중인 경우 default가 아닌 범위로 SA 또는 DA를 구성하려면 이 등록 정보를 구성해야 합니다. UA가 시스템에서 실행 중이고 UA에서 default 이외의 범위를 지원하는 SA 및 DA를 검색해야 하는 경우 UA가 사용하는 범위를 제한하지 않으려면 등록 정보를 구성할 필요는 없습니다. 등록 정보가 구성되지 않은 경우 UA는 slpd를 통해 자동으로 사용 가능한 DA 및 범위를 검색합니다. SLP 데몬은 활성 및 수동 DA 검색을 통해 DA를 검색하거나 DA가 실행 중이지 않은 경우 SA 검색을 사용합니다. 또는 등록 정보가 구성되지 않은 경우 UA는 구성된 범위만 사용하고 해당 범위를 무시하지 않습니다.

범위를 구성하려는 경우 네트워크의 모든 SA에 구성된 범위가 있는지 확인하지 않으면 구성된 범위 목록에서 default 범위를 유지하도록 고려해야 합니다. SA가 구성되지 않은 경우 구성된 범위가 있는 UA에서는 범위를 검색할 수 없습니다. 구성되지 않은 SA는 자동으로 범위 default를 가지지만 UA에는 구성된 범위가 있기 때문에 이러한 상황이 발생합니다.

net.slp.DAAddresses 등록 정보를 설정하여 DA를 구성하도록 선택한 경우에도 구성된 DA에서 지원하는 범위가 net.slp.useScopes 등록 정보를 통해 구성한 범위와 같은지 확인해야 합니다. 범위가 다른 경우 slpd는 다시 시작할 때 오류 메시지가 표시됩니다.

범위를 구성하는 방법

다음 절차를 수행하여 slp.conf 파일의 net.slp.useScopes 등록 정보에 범위 이름을 추가합니다.

  1. 관리자로 전환합니다.

    자세한 내용은 Oracle Solaris 11.1 관리: 보안 서비스의 지정된 관리 권한을 사용하는 방법을 참조하십시오.

  2. 호스트에서 slpd 및 모든 SLP 작업을 중지합니다.
    # svcadm disable network/slp
  3. 구성 설정을 변경하기 전에 기본 /etc/inet/slp.conf 파일을 백업합니다.
  4. 다음과 같이 slpd.conf 파일의 net.slp.useScopes 등록 정보를 변경합니다.
    net.slp.useScopes=<scope names>
    scope names

    요청을 만들 때 DA 또는 SA에서 사용하도록 허용된 범위나 DA에서 지원해야 하는 범위를 나타내는 문자열 목록

    기본값=SA 및 DA에 대한 기본값/UA에 대해 지정되지 않음


    주 -

    다음을 사용하여 범위 이름을 구성합니다.

    • 영숫자, 대/소문자

    • 문장 부호 문자(예외: '', \, !, <, =, >~)

    • 이름 부분을 나타내는 공백

    • 비ASCII 문자

      백슬래시를 사용하여 비ASCII 문자를 제어합니다. 예를 들어, UTF-8 인코딩에서는 0xc3a9 16진수 코드를 사용하여 프랑스어 aigue 악센트가 있는 문자 e를 표현합니다. 플랫폼에서 UTF-8을 지원하지 않는 경우 UTF-8 16진수 코드를 이스케이프 시퀀스 \c3\a9로 사용합니다.


    예를 들어, bldg6engmktg 그룹에 범위를 지정하려면 net.slp.useScopes 행을 다음과 같이 변경합니다.

    net.slp.useScopes=eng,mktg,bldg6
  5. 변경 사항을 저장하고 파일을 닫습니다.
  6. slpd를 다시 시작하여 변경 사항을 활성화합니다.
    # svcadm enable network/slp